I'm from Darwen in Lancs, Healey nab is ok if you're really local, not worth a longer trip tbh as it is a really short trail (1-1.30min). Gisburn Forrest is good for a last minute decision to ride but I would really recommend Antur Stiniog, it's awesome and will soon build your confidence as they have 4 trails ranging from a beginners blue trail all the way up to a very technical black trail, well worth the £26 for the full days uplift and only a 2hr drive away.

To teh lads who were talking about Antur Stiniog, Ive been to Antur 6 times and going again next week, Its awesome. You dont want to pay £3 per run trust me pay the full £26 its such an efficient uplift i usually get at least 12 -14 runs in depending how many bits on the bike i break lol.

Really nice bunch of lads there and well worth going but make sure youve a full face and as many pads as you can stand up in lol as welsh slate is sharp and unforgiving for even the slightest off. Touch wood ive not crashed there yet (thats blown it hasnt it?) but have seen 2 airlifts already.
